Union organizing drives can be both concerning and surprising for employers. They require a timely and strategic approach to communication and workplace management. In this webinar, Michael Watt and Michael Switzer will share valuable insights into the current union certification process, both in British Columbia and at the federal level.

Our speakers will discuss the latest legal updates on employer rights and restrictions during an organizing drive, hurdles for unions and common strategies used by unions. Reference will be made to recent decisions shaping the certification process. We will also discuss the decertification process which employees may access, including key hurdles for an application brought by ‘certain’ employees.

Learning Objectives:

  • Understand the Union certification process in BC and Federally
  • Understand the scope of permissible Employer communication and allowable conduct, and prohibited actions, during an organizing drive
  • Identify Union strategies for union organizing, along with Employer responses
  • Review recent decisions related to the certification process
  • Gain insight into the decertification process and practical tips for employers
